We always get the fresh spring rolls and the lettuce chicken wraps, both of which are always very good. (Watch out for the Asian mustard served with the lettuce wraps, it's violently delicious! If you aren't accustomed to it, keep your water in hand to save yourself!)
The service is generally absolutely top notch but can go down a bit on very busy days.
The pho broth is rich, flavorful, and perfectly seasoned. They also have add ons available, like extra meat, extra veg, side of broth, quail eggs, shrimp, meatballs, etc
It's also not just pho! They have not only other Vietnamese dishes, like rice or noodle platters, but typical Chinese style dishes like Moo Goo Gai Pan, Lo Mein, and Sweet and Sour Chicken, as well.
In short, there's something for everyone, including the kids, and we've never had anything poor quality there. Recommended!

Wonderful restaurant situated in the Asian district of OKC. The staff was convivial and able to seat us right away during dinner time hours. The aroma of pho permeates the restaurant air, which is a plus. I ordered a large P-12 (pho with flank and round eye) as well as 1 egg roll; as always with OKC portion sizes are generous and pricing seemed average. The menu has plenty of Chinese and Vietnamese dishes to sample and choose from which is definitely worth trying.
